QUONK
18
Definition
Pronunciation: //ˈkwɒŋk//
noun
- (uncountable) Unwanted noise picked up by a microphone in a broadcasting studio.
- (uncountable) Audience chatter that disturbs the performer.
- (countable) The honking sound of certain birds.
verb
- (intransitive) To produce unwanted noise."The microphone quonked, caused the speakers to emit an electronic belch which looped and reverberated […]"
- (intransitive) To honk."As we pushed among the reeds in the swamp, the grebes could be heard quonking in the buckbrush or beyond it."

What's the difference between Scrabble and Words With Friends points?
While many letters share the same point values, there are several key differences between Scrabble and Words With Friends point values:
- B, C, M, P: Worth 3 points in Scrabble, but 4 points in Words With Friends
- H, Y: Worth 4 points in Scrabble, but 3 points in Words With Friends
- L, N, U: Worth 1 point in Scrabble, but 2 points in Words With Friends
- V: Worth 4 points in Scrabble, but 5 points in Words With Friends
- J: Worth 8 points in Scrabble, but 10 points in Words With Friends
Note: These are base letter values. Actual game scores also depend on bonus squares (Double/Triple Letter/Word) and board placement, which differ between the two games. See the complete Scrabble point values and Words With Friends point values for full reference.
